Redheads know how hard it is to find the perfect foundation; whether it is the color shade or actual product itself. It is not always easy. Have you ever watched a makeup tutorial and it gives you slight anxiety because they usually play on the importance of getting it right?

We’ve fallen in love with the Chubby Sticks by Clinique. They have a new Chubby in the Nude Foundation Stick — and the shades are absolute perfection for those with red hair. If you’re the typical redhead with fair skin and freckles, the ‘Abundant Alabaster’ + ‘Intense Ivory’ are a dream come true. There are also other shades for those with a deeper complexion. And, the product never made one of our testers break out!

Now, not only are those details amazing, but applying the product is actually fun. Who would have thought? We love to make fun flower doodles and then, lightly blend into the skin. It makes the makeup application process fun and definitely not boring.
